Valkyrien Allstars, a Norwegian musical group, was formed in 2002 and named after the Valkyrien Restaurant in Oslo. The trio consists of Tuva Livsdatter Syvertsen, Ola Hilmen, and Erik Sollid. Over time, the lineup changed, and Hilmen later departed from the group. They typically perform with Magnus Larsen on bass and Martin Langlie on drums. In 2006, they received the Grappas debutantpris award, leading to a record deal with Heilo. Their debut album Valkyrien Allstars was released in October 1, 2007 and nominated for the Spellemannprisen in the "Newcomer of the Year" category. Known for their use of three Hardanger fiddles, Valkyrien Allstars blend folk music with elements of blues, jazz, reggae, and rock. Their discography includes notable albums such as Ingen hverdag (2011) and Farvel slekt og venner (2014). The band has performed internationally, including their first live concert in Germany at the Nordischer Klang festival in May 6, 2010.
